Malawian legislators impressed by Zimbabwe’s empowerment thrust for women

Story by Regis Mhako

FEMALE legislators from Malawi have applauded Zimbabwe for adopting the women’s quota system in Parliament which has resulted in their counterparts taking up more leadership positions.

The legislators who were in Mhangura this Friday have since pledged to lobby for the adoption of the system back home.

They also made an undertaking to come up with systems that promote the advancement of women.

Mhangura legislator, Honourable Precious Masango, who hosted the visiting legislators in her constituency called on families and communities to be gender sensitive and empower women.

The exchange programme has been facilitated by Oxfam, with the idea of building capacity for female legislators.

“This is a return visit following a visit to Malawi by our local MPs last year in October. So we also facilitated a return visit and the aim is to build the capacity of female legislators who are equally capable as their male counterparts,” said Mr Cleto Manjova the head of programmes at Oxfarm.

The visit took the legislators to Arcadia Farm and the only boarding school in the Mhangura constituency deep in a farming community, which are both owned by women.
